A 2k Prelude has:
Horsepower: 200hp @ 7000 rpm
Torque: 156ft-lbs. @ 5250 rpm
Weight: 2954 lbs.

A 2K Max has:
Horsepower: 222hp @ 6400 rpm
Torque: 217ft-lbs. @ 4000 rpm
Weight: 3199 lbs.

With the weight difference... stock vs. stock should be pretty even. If you were both modded, with equal mods, and u a automagic and him a 5 speed, he may be able to walk you. How much did he pull u by? There are alot more bolt-ons for that Prelude then we have for the Max. Maybe he had more mods then u did? If he had NOS... he would have flown by u. Originally posted by SuPedUpCiViCGrL


I have a question for you. My bf drove his friends RSX TypeS and said it felt slow but when he pushed it harder into higher rpm or something he said that is when he felt it kick. He likes the car but said the older Integra body with the new engine would be better. My question why does it have to be at a higher rpm or what the hell is he talking about.
when your bf pushes the rpm to over 6000, the i-vtec kicks in and the engine would pull much much harder than below 6000.. and if you have a vtec engine in your civic, try floor the gas petal all the way down until red line and you will definitely tell the difference..
he shouldn't feel the rsx-s is slow cuz it really out perform integras.. wether people like the older dc2 chasis or the new dc5 chasis is really depend on personal tastes.. i got no comment on that..
ultimately rsx is just another integra.
